These discounts can lower your rates

Car insurance is not cheap, but you may find discounts that you may not know about. Some discounts apply automatically at quote time, but some may not be applied and must be manually applied in order for you to get them.

  • Theft Prevention Discount - Cars that have factory anti-theft systems are stolen less frequently and earn discounts up to 10%.
  • Clubs and Organizations - Being a member of a professional or civic organization is a good way to get lower rates on your policy.
  • Homeowners Discount - Being a homeowner can help you save on auto insurance because maintaining a house demonstrates responsibility.
  • Discount for Good Grades - Performing well in school can earn a discount of 20% or more. The good student discount can last up until you turn 25.
  • No Charge for an Accident - Some insurance companies allow you one accident before your rates go up if you are claim-free for a set time period.
  • Multi-policy Discount - If you have multiple policies with one insurance company you may save at least 10% off all policies.
  • Federal Government Employee - Active or retired federal employment could cut as much as 10% off with certain companies.
  • Senior Citizens - If you qualify as a senior citizen, you may receive reduced rates.
  • Military Rewards - Being on active duty in the military could be rewarded with lower premiums.
  • Passive Restraints - Vehicles with factory air bags and/or automatic seat belt systems can receive discounts of more than 20%.

Drivers should understand that most discounts do not apply to all coverage premiums. Most only cut specific coverage prices like comprehensive or collision. So even though it sounds like all the discounts add up to a free policy, companies wouldn't make money that way. But all discounts will help reduce the cost of coverage.

Are you falling for claims of savings?

Companies like Allstate and Progressive consistently run ads on television and other media. All the ads make an identical promise that you'll save big if you change to them. But how can every company claim to save you money? It's all in the numbers.

Insurance companies are able to cherry pick for the type of driver that earns them a profit. A good example of a preferred risk might be over the age of 50, has no driving citations, and drives less than 7,500 miles a year. A customer getting a price quote who meets those qualifications will qualify for the lowest rates and as a result will probably save a lot of money.

Potential insureds who are not a match for this ideal profile will be charged more money and ends up with the customer not buying. The ad wording is "customers who switch" not "everybody who quotes" save money. That's the way companies can advertise the way they do.

That is why you should get a wide range of price quotes. It's impossible to know which auto insurance company will provide you with the cheapest rates.

Shop smart and save

When shopping online for auto insurance, don't be tempted to buy lower coverage limits just to save a few bucks. Too many times, someone sacrificed collision coverage and discovered at claim time that a couple dollars of savings turned into a financial nightmare. The aim is to purchase a proper amount of coverage at the best price, not the least amount of coverage.
